Strengthen your resume with VMock VMock is a free, automated resume review tool that scores your resume and provides targeted, actionable feedback on content and formatting, based on best practices from recruiters across industries. Build skills with LinkedIn Learning Access thousands of free courses through Texas A&M to strengthen your resume and explore new skills — from leadership to technical training.
